これは、IDが0(ゼロ)のエントリをデータベースに手動で追加したために発生しました。私の場合、EclipseLinkはゼロのIDを「処理できませんでした」。そこで、persistence.xmlに次のように追加しました。
<property name="eclipselink.allow-zero-id" value="true"/>
このプロパティは、EclipseLinkがゼロを有効なIDとして処理するように指示します。
[1] http://meetrohan.blogspot.de/ 2011/11 / eclipselink-null-primary-key.html